Test Coverage: Where the Gap Really Sits
For US-only applicants whose entire pipeline is SAT then GRE, PrepScholar's 5-test coverage is enough. But the modern applicant pool isn't only that. A typical 2026 student preparing for graduate or undergraduate study abroad must layer multiple tests across the journey:
| Test | Why Students Take It | PrepareBuddy | PrepScholar |
|---|---|---|---|
| IELTS (Academic / General) | UK, Australia, Canada admissions and PR | Yes | No |
| PTE Academic | Australia, UK, NZ admissions; faster scoring | Yes — all 22 task types | No |
| PTE Core | Canada immigration (IRCC) | Yes — CLB-aligned | No |
| CELPIP | Canada PR and citizenship | Yes | No |
| OET | Healthcare workers (nurses, doctors) | Yes — 12 healthcare professions, real OET 2025 format | No |
| Duolingo English Test | Lower-cost admissions alternative | Yes | No |
| SAT Digital | US undergrad | Yes — adaptive, built-in Desmos | Yes |
| GRE / GMAT Focus | US/international grad school | Yes — adaptive verbal & quant | Yes |
| TOEFL iBT | US grad/undergrad | Yes — all 4 sections, Voice AI speaking | Yes |
